Summary: The Theory of the Public Service from its origins in France in the second half of the Nineteenth Century until the present day has had an important influence in Colombia and in the western world. Its origins, its nature, evolution and currency, its tendencies and its present contradictions, its application in the international context in the ideological, political and the economic transformations of the last three decades and its current application in telecommunications are analyzed. The democratic elements of the Theory of Public Service recovers force to rescue the public in the direct provision of essential public services by the state, by the use of Administrative Law and administrative proceedings to resolve its conflicts and as an alternative to private enterprise and mercantilist concepts. In the part relevant to the research carried out, historical and logical methods were integrated with analysis and synthesis; primary sources and secondary sources were used as well as a documentary analysis.
